grey beard Posted June 5, 2009 Report Posted June 5, 2009 A little more info would be helpful if you are really seeking an answer. Does it run? Have you checked the compression or done any other cheching into the quality of what you have to sell? Have you driven it? Is the transmission sound - shift up and down okay? Whatcha' got there? Last of all, where is all this stuff? How far would a perspective buyer need to go for it/ship it if they wanted it? A good running engine with decent oil pressure at hot idle has some value, as does an operational transmission. Unknown quality engines and trannys make good boat anchors and rebuildable cores - not much value to anyone, cause they're a dime a dozen. Tell us what you have and where it is. You'll get some nibbles. Quote
